Biografía del excelentísimo e ilustrísimo Señor Don Ramón Castilla, Liberador del Perú, escrita por el más fiel de sus adoradores
En 1856, Manuel Atanasio Fuentes public un explosivo libelo biogr fico contra Ram n Castilla, el controvertido caudillo militar que asumi la presidencia despu s de la revoluci n liberal de 1854. Combinando ingenio sat rico, an cdotas escandalosas y una prosa mordaz, Fuentes reconstruye sistem ticamente la imagen p blica de Castilla, retrat ndolo como un hombre corrupto, libertino y despiadado: un traidor a los ideales de la rep blica. Con caricaturas que ridiculizaban al "Libertador", este libelo prohibido se convirti en un acto de sedici n verbal y gr fico contra el r gimen.Este libro explora la constante inestabilidad pol tica, el caudillismo, la debilidad institucional y el servilismo de los peruanos ante l deres inmorales. Singular y provocador, el texto revela las complejidades de construir una naci n republicana en una sociedad fragmentada. Una ventana al Per del siglo XIX.
